After years of breakneck spending, Crown Prince Mohammed bin Salman’s flagship plan to diversify the oil-dependent economy — dubbed Vision 2030 — is facing a fresh round of delays and recalibration as softer oil prices squeeze public finances and force tougher choices.
After Cancelling The Line, Saudi Arabia Has Now Shelved The Collosal Cube, Mukaab
Saudi Arabia has suspended construction of the Mukaab, a massive cube-shaped skyscraper planned as the centerpiece of Riyadh’s New Murabba development, as the kingdom reassesses the project’s financing and feasibility, according to multiple sources familiar with the matter, Reuters reports.
